Omega Ltd Ed Scott Worden 18k Rose & Stainless Speedmaster Apollo 15 Watch w/ Box & Open Cert. (0102/1971) Ref: 3366.51.00
Case: 42mm, 18k roses & stainless, three piece case consisting of a fixed bezel and a special presentation screw down case back honoring Apollo 15 , 0102/1971
Dial: matt black with rose sub-dial tracks, tracks and print with applied rose markers, luminous baton hands
Movement: Omega Caliber 1861 manual wind chronograph movement
Band: stainless steel Speedmaster bracelet (1998/849). Will fit up to a 7 3/4 inch wrist.
Signed: dial, case and movement signed by maker

Accompanied by box, numbered hang tag, instruction booklet and open Int'l Warranty Cert.

Circa: 2006
Condition: The watch is in very good (plus) condition. Remains unpolished with super sharp corners and factory finish. Just a few tiny dings on the edge of the bezel and a few tiny surface scratches on the lugs. Surface scratches on the hesalite crystal which can be polished out. Bracelet and clasp exhibiting few signs of use. The watch sets, runs and the chrono functions operate but it is presumed the watch has not been serviced and, as always, a fresh service is recommended for everyday use.
